Hod–Piran charged massless scalar decay conjecture
Hod–Piran charged massless scalar decay conjecture
Let be the event horizon, let be the standard advanced time null coordinate, let be the asymptotic charge at timelike infinity, and define
Charged massless scalar decay conjecture. For smooth, regular, generic admissible data with a non-empty black hole and ,
The conjecture is supported by heuristic and numerical work; an upper bound is proved on a fixed Reissner–Nordström background for small charge, but the full nonlinear asymptotic remains open.
